4 仿真结果分析
根据上述系统结构,在Proteus仿真软件中构造实验原理图.用Keilc编写单片机程序,仿真实验中需要单片机与上位机实现串口通讯,用虚拟串口软件构造一对逻辑上连接的串口,并为发电机设置三路不同的负载,切换负载时,示波器上电流与电压的相位发生改变.同时,负载的改变造成相位变化的信息通过单片机反映到上位机软件并通过数码管显示出来.
通过仿真,发现在发电机系统接入纯阻性负载时,依然会有一定的相位差出现.造成这种情况的原因:一方面,由于单片机是按顺序查询电流、电压信号再进行处理,程序按照既定顺序执行时,会造成一定的时差.另一方面,电流、电压从发电机中引出到产生信号的硬件电路是不同的,电路结构的差异会产生不同的延时.
仿真模拟实验中,这一误差是比较稳定,不随时间有大的变动.因此,消除这一误差的方法,可以通过软件系统的改进来实现.在系统中加入补偿时间,使得在纯阻性负载时相位差基本为0,其他负载的情况下也加入相同的补偿值即可.
5 结束语
本文提出了一种基于AT89C52单片机的发电机功率因数测量方法.通过对发电机电压、电流相位的测量反映出其功率因数值,并上传至上位机,从而实现发电机功率因数的实时监测.通过keilc软件与Proteus硬件仿真与VB上位机通讯验证了本系统的可行性.本系统有以下特点:具有数据通讯功能,在一定距离范围内可实现远距离功率因数测量.硬件电路较简单,没有采用过多的抗干扰电路,主要通过软件算法来减少干扰.本系统还需要通过实际应用的进一步检验发现问题.
——————————
教育期刊网 http://www.jyqkw.com
参考文献:
〔1〕冯文仙.基于单片机的功率因数检测装置的开发[J].通信电源技术,2011,28(6):64-65.
〔2〕汪建,代仕勇,章育群.发电机功角的微机测量系统[J].仪器与仪表,2001(4):17-18.
〔3〕邱昌军.单片机在功率因数监控系统中的应用[J].煤炭技术,2009(8):31-32.
〔4〕刘孝国,袁航.用中断方式实现监控机串口通信[J].微计算机应用,2003(5):273.
〔5〕吴锤红.MCS-51微机原理与接口技术[M].厦门:厦门大学出版社,2009.151-154.
〔6〕刘新平,李军.单片机在电机功率因数测量中的应用[J].计算机工程与设计,2007,28(2):400-401.
〔7〕姜敏夫.用VB6.0实现串口数据自动接收的2种方法[J].北华大学学报(自然科学版),2004,5 (4):377-378.
百度搜索“77cn”或“免费范文网”即可找到本站免费阅读全部范文。收藏本站方便下次阅读,免费范文网,提供经典小说计算机基于单片机的发电机功率因数测量系统设计(2)在线全文阅读。
相关推荐: